Key Sections Every Fresher Resume Must Have
A strong fresher resume format should be one page, clean, and ATS-compatible. Recruiters spend less than 10 seconds on an initial scan, so clarity and structure are everything. Use a simple font like Arial or Calibri at 10–11pt. Avoid photos, fancy borders, or graphics that confuse ATS scanners.
- Header: Full name, phone, professional email, LinkedIn URL, GitHub (for tech roles)
- Objective: 2–3 lines summarising your skills and career goal
- Education: Degree, college name, year, CGPA (if above 7.0)
- Projects: 2–3 relevant projects with tech stack and outcomes
- Internships: Even 1-month internships count — include role, company, and achievement
- Skills: Technical skills (languages, tools) and soft skills
- Certifications: Online courses from Coursera, NPTEL, or Udemy are valid
Common Fresher Resume Mistakes to Avoid
Many freshers make the mistake of copying templates with generic objectives like "seeking a challenging position." Instead, write a targeted objective mentioning the role and company. Avoid listing every skill you've heard of — only add what you can genuinely discuss in an interview. A well-crafted resume for freshers in India focuses on quality over quantity in every section.
